Hyderabad Jobs |
Banglore Jobs |
Chennai Jobs |
Delhi Jobs |
Ahmedabad Jobs |
Mumbai Jobs |
Pune Jobs |
Vijayawada Jobs |
Gurgaon Jobs |
Noida Jobs |
Hyderabad Jobs |
Banglore Jobs |
Chennai Jobs |
Delhi Jobs |
Ahmedabad Jobs |
Mumbai Jobs |
Pune Jobs |
Vijayawada Jobs |
Gurgaon Jobs |
Noida Jobs |
Oil & Gas Jobs |
Banking Jobs |
Construction Jobs |
Top Management Jobs |
IT - Software Jobs |
Medical Healthcare Jobs |
Purchase / Logistics Jobs |
Sales |
Ajax Jobs |
Designing Jobs |
ASP .NET Jobs |
Java Jobs |
MySQL Jobs |
Sap hr Jobs |
Software Testing Jobs |
Html Jobs |
Job Location | Bangalore |
Education | Not Mentioned |
Salary | Not Disclosed |
Industry | IT - Software |
Functional Area | General / Other Software,Web / Mobile Technologies |
EmploymentType | Full-time |
Responsibilities Skills Must have The candidate will be required to work closely with the Development Manager, Project Manager, and a team of developers. Technical Roles and Responsibilities Demonstrate a systematic and disciplined architecture, system design and programming approach following a standard software development lifecycle Meticulous attention to detail and strong focus on clear and practical documentation Work closely with senior management, Development Manager, Project Manager, and a team of developers. Design, Code, Unit Test and support Software components Deliver quality software in a time following standard software development processes Analyze problems raised in software development or production environments and provide timely solutions Develop, prepare and maintain system documentation, including program descriptions, operational procedures etc. Act as the second line of support during production problems.
Software Engineering Strong experience in agile methodologies and test driven development. Experience in software development using open source technologies. Experience in automated software testing. Knowledge in domain-driven design, design patterns and enterprise integration patterns. Must have experience in delivering software via complete Continuous Integration and Continuous Delivery (CICD) pipeline. Software Development Must be able to code in Java (SpingBoot and Spring Cloud Services). Experience in some of the technologies below: o Language: SQL, Javascript, Groovy, Python o PaaS: Pivotal Cloud Foundy, Openshift, AWS, Azure, Docker, Kubernetes o Data: MySQL, Postgres, Oracle, MongoDB, Elasticsearch, Hadoop, Spark, HIVE, Tableau o Cache: Redis, Memcached o Middleware: Kafka, RabbitMQ, WebsphereMQ, REST API o UI: HTML5, Angular 4, ReactJS, Bootstrap, CSS, RxJS o Logging & Monitoring: ELK, Zipkin, AppDynamics, New Relic DevOps Strong knowledge in CICD toolset such as Ansible, Artifactory, Jenkins, BitBucket, SonarQube, Fortify, Flyway, Jira and Confluence. Strong knowledge in automated testing toolset such as jUnit, Mockito, cucumber, Selenium etc. Strong knowledge in scripting languages such as Groovy and Linux shell. Knowledge in Integrated Development Environment (IDE) such as Eclipse and IntelliJ
,
Keyskills :
javamysqljsphibernatespringsoftware development life cyclenew relicoracle sqlopen sourcesystem designdesign patternssenior managementcontinuous deliveryagile methodologiessoftware developmentsoftware engineeringcontinuous integrationenter